A 34-year-old Arden woman is facing an impaired driving charge following an early morning traffic stop in Belleville.
According to the Belleville Police Service, officers conducted a traffic stop at approximately 2:55 a.m. on July 12th, 2026, in the area of College Street East and Cannifton Road.
While speaking with the female driver, officers observed signs of impairment and initiated an impaired driving investigation.
As a result, Jazzmin Koch, 34, of Arden, was arrested and charged with:
Operation while impaired - blood alcohol concentration over 80 mg.
Police say Koch was released on an Undertaking and is scheduled to appear before the Ontario Court of Justice in August to answer to the charge.
